After a long day at work, especially if you have been sitting or standing all day, it is normal to have some swelling in your legs, ankles and feet, since gravity has been at work all day. This swelling is attributed to the poor circulation in the legs that is often both a cause and effect of varicose veins. It is usually not serious, but you should consult your GP if swelling appears suddenly, is severe, does not improve or is causing pain or discomfort. Varicose veins occur when veins lose their elasticity, become stretched or swollen. This leads to leakage of valves found inside veins, responsible for regulating the normal flow of blood towards the heart. Who develops varicose veins?
